Watching a DVD on your TV

1. Connect your TV to the unit using an Audio/

Video cable.

2. Turn on unit. Slide the DVD / AV IN switch to

DVD.

3. Turn on the TV and follow the instructions

included with it to play the DVD.

Connecting unit to a TV

If your TV has Audio/Video inputs, you can
connect the unit to your TV using Audio/Video
cable.

Listening external audio equipment

1. Connect the unit to the left/right Audio In

jacks on the other equipment using an Audio/
Video cable.

2. Turn on unit. Slide the DVD / AV IN switch to

DVD.

3. Turn on your audio equipment and follow

the instructions provided with it to select the
AUDIO IN function.

Note:
• Make sure to use the correct

Audio/Video cable. Connecting
the plugs incorrectly may cause a weak
signal.

• If your TV does not have Audio/Video

inputs, you will need to purchase an RF
modulator (sold separately) and follow the
instructions included with it to connect the
unit to your TV.
